Renovated Restrooms are Open
November 12, 2021 15:52Renovated restrooms are open. The first-floor restrooms near the Sanctuary are open after months of work to enlarge and renovate them. The restrooms have been enlarged from a combined 176 square feet to a new combined total of 895 square feet, resulting in greater capacity for members and guests and improved access for disabled users. Is God Calling You to Be a Stephen Minister?
October 22, 2021 16:25Is God calling you to become a Stephen Minister? Training for new Stephen Ministers begins in January, 2022. Stephen Ministry offers a proven and effective way to organize, equip and supervise a team of congregation members — called Stephen Ministers — to provide high-quality, one-to-one, Christ-centered care to congregants and community members experiencing life difficulties. Friday Friends resumes, seeks volunteers
September 03, 2021 15:58Friday Friends resumes, seeks volunteers Friday Friends has resumed in-person meetings and is seeking additional volunteers. The ministry provides a twice-monthly time of respite for caregivers of loved ones with Alzheimer’s or other forms of dementia. Friday Friends meets at Wilshire the second and fourth Fridays every month.
